Why does quickbooks not calculate product entry line totals? It is not automatically multiplying quantity x rate. Please help. Thank you

To calculate your product line total, please click on the Amount box. Let me offer guidance about this process.

 

QuickBooks Online calculates the quantity and rate total from your invoices. However, you must click the Amount column to reflect the correct total of the product line item. To do so, here's how:

 

  1. Open your QuickBooks account.
  2. Go to + New, then select Invoices.
  3. Once you're on the invoice page, add the necessary information.
  4. After you enter your product or service, enter the correct Qty.
  5. Once done, click the Amount box to calculate the product's total.
  6. If everything is correct, click Save and close.

 

Moreover, if you're still having trouble calculating the total for your product line item, you can consider troubleshooting this matter. An overloaded browser cache can cause issues with your QuickBooks account. To address this, access your account using an incognito mode to see if this resolves this concern.

 

You can use these shortcut keys to open one:

 

  • Google Chrome: Ctrl + Shift + N
  • Mozilla Firefox: Ctrl + Shift + P
  • Microsoft Edge: Ctrl + Shift + P
  • Safari: Command + Shift + N

 

Once there, open your QuickBooks account and create an invoice to see if it correctly calculates the product item total. If this works, proceed with clearing your browser's history and cache. Additionally, consider using a supported browser to maximize your QuickBooks activities.
